Evidence-based techniques and online care

Casey uses a few core, evidence-based approaches in plain terms. One approach focuses on skills for managing strong emotions and stress - teaching breathing, grounding, and steps to calm down when anxiety spikes. This helps people handle immediate overwhelm and reduce daily stress.

A second approach looks at patterns in how people relate to others and think about themselves. Work here includes noticing unhelpful thinking, practicing new ways of talking, and rehearsing small changes in interaction. That approach aims to improve confidence and relationships over time.

Deciding which approach to use is a shared process. Casey will talk with each client about goals, preferences, and what has or hasn’t helped before. Together they pick techniques that fit into the client’s day-to-day life and adjust the plan as progress is made.
